Before you pay, protect your money+
Safe, you can get it back
- Credit card
- PayPal Goods and Services
- Escrow (money held until goods arrive)
- Letter of Credit (for large orders)
Risky, gone for good
- Bank wire to a personal account
- Crypto
- Western Union or MoneyGram
- Gift cards
If a supplier only accepts methods you cannot reverse and refuses card or escrow, that is the number one scam signal. Walk away or use escrow.
The bank account name must match the registered company name. If it does not, stop.
For a first order, use an independent escrow service so the supplier is paid only after you receive the goods.
About
Mayer, a Rexel company, inventories transformers, heavy circuit panels, low-voltage conductors, light grids, and safety switches for commercial builds.
